52ViKING Client
This topic is primarily for administrators and other people who manage a Fiftytwo solution
52ViKING Client is an application for managing a 52ViKING system (previously also known as 52RETAIL). It's a desktop-based alternative to the old way of managing 52ViKING servers through writing commands on a blue screen.
52ViKING Client is available for Windows and Linux (CentOS and Rocky Linux (recommended)) in 32-bit and 64-bit versions.
-
Download the required 52ViKING Client installation file from https://wiki.bording.dk/display/VC/Download , and save it in a location on your computer
-
Double-click the installation file to run it
-
Select installation language
-
52ViKING Client needs Java 8, so make sure that Install Java 8 is selected before you click Next
-
52ViKING Client can automatically check for updates on the specified Update site URL
If you don't want automatic checks for updates, remove the URL before you click Next
-
Accept the license agreement, and complete the rest of the installation
You can manage multiple 52ViKING servers through 52ViKING Client. You typically add a connection to your organization's 52ViKING enterprise controller, which knows all of your organization's 52ViKING store controllers, but you can also add connections directly to individual 52ViKING store controllers.
To add a connection to a server, do the following:
-
In the 52ViKING Client menu, select File > Server configuration
-
Specify the required server's Host name/IP address and Port (default port number is 3018)
-
Specify a Server name of your choice
The name can't contain spaces.
-
(Optional) If you also want to be able to access the server in question through SFTP (secure FTP via SSH), you can specify STTP credentials (user name and password)
SFTP lets you navigate, open, and edit files, and it's typically used as a quick way to fetch logs from the store controller, for example in connection with support cases
-
(Optional) If you want to be able to access the server in question through a terminal connection (the old way of managing servers through writing commands on a blue screen), you can specify Terminal credentials (user name and password)
-
(Optional) If the server isn't on your network, you can access it through a proxy. In that case, 52ViKING Client will first connect to the proxy, which will ask you for a password, and the proxy will then forward the connection to the server
If you need to use a proxy, select Use proxy, and specify the required Proxy jump host in this format: [user]@[IP address]
Example: data@172.17.120.120
-
Click Test connection and specify any required credentials (if you use a proxy, the test will initially connect to the proxy)
If everything works, the test will respond with Test connection succeeded
-
Click OK
If you want to add connections to more servers, you can do it in a slightly different way that also provides a good overview of the servers that you've added, see Manage server connections in following.
-
In the 52ViKING Client menu, select File > Manage servers
You can view a list of server connections that you've previously added
If the list is long, you can type a filter text to only view server connections that match your criteria.
If a server is selected in the Is default? column, it means that your 52ViKING Client will automatically connect to that server when you start your 52ViKING Client.
-
Add, Copy, Edit, Remove, or Connect to a server as required
With 52ViKING Client, you can connect to one 52ViKING server at a time.
In 52ViKING Client, one server is your default server, and your 52ViKING Client will automatically connect to that server when you start your 52ViKING Client. Consequently, if you've only added one server connection in your 52ViKING Client, it'll automatically connect to that server.
If you've added connections to multiple servers, and you want to connect to another server than your default server, you must connect manually:
-
In the 52ViKING Client menu, select File > Manage servers
-
Select the required server in the list, and click Connect
When you connect to a server, 52ViKING Client can display a dashboard with information about activity on the selected server.
If you don't see the dashboard, select Window > Show views > Dashboard in the menu.
To view the dashboard, you can also press Alt+Shift+D on your keyboard. View complete list of 52ViKING Client keyboard shortcuts.
The dashboard displays its information in widgets, for example a widget with information about tills, a widget with information about customers per hour, a widget with information about revenue compared with budget, etc. It's the content and layout of those widgets that you determine when you configure the dashboard.
-
Click in the top right corner of the dashboard.
-
You configure a general dashboard, but you can still make it server-specific so that it'll only display relevant content when you connect to a server. To do that, make sure that Use server configuration for widgets is selected.
-
Benefit: The dashboard only displays content that's relevant
-
Disadvantage: Certain types of widgets can't be displayed (note how you can't add widgets to the list of selected widgets, or remove them from the list, while Use server configuration for widgets is selected)
If you clear the Use server configuration for widgets box, you can add more available widgets to the dashboard, but note that some servers may not have content to display in those widgets. You'll also be able to remove unwanted widgets.
-
-
Select whether you want your widgets in a Column or Grid layout.
-
Column: Takes up less space, but may not always look good because widgets aren't aligned and have different sizes
-
Grid: Takes up more space, but often looks great because widgets are aligned and have standard sizes
For both options, you can select a 1-, 2-, or 3-column layout and control the horizontal and vertical space between widgets.
-
-
When ready, click OK.
Once you have widgets on your dashboard, you'll find that you can configure some of the widgets. For example, you can configure the Weekly revenue widget to display either a bar chart of a graph.
To configure a widget, click in the top right corner of the required widget.
These are the available types of dashboard widgets, and things that are relevant to look out for in day-to-day operation of your 52ViKING system:
-
System monitor widget: Displays information about the selected server, for example:
-
Session: A session is a day's transactions on the POS system until the end-of day procedure. For technical reasons, the first day that your organization uses the POS system is session 2, the following day is session 3, and so on.
-
Status: 52ViKING has five important status categories that run automatically:
-
29 - Waiting for start of day (normally, 52ViKING automatically handles start and end of day, but if required you can start the day manually in the 52ViKING Client Administration menu)
-
30 - Store open and trading
-
37 - End of day
-
39 - Waiting for start of night batch (post processing)
-
40 - Running night batch
-
-
Disk usage: Disk usage shouldn't be above 80%. If it gets close to 80%, you must free up disk space on the server to make sure it keeps running without problems. Contact Fiftytwo support if you need help with this.
-
-
Transaction monitor widget: Displays the number of messages exchanged between the server and the tills. The number of sent and received messages should match. If it doesn't, it means that one or more exchanges of data have gone wrong, which could indicate an error.
-
Tills widget: Displays the number of tills that are signed on, signed off, offline (turned on, but without connection to 52ViKING), and turned off.
If a till is offline, there may be a connection problem between the till and the 52ViKING store controller. When a til is offline, it doesn't get price updates from the server, and the till's revenue is not added to the store's daily revenue, which is why it's important to get the till online again as soon as possible, and preferably before end of day.
To quickly troubleshoot an offline till, you can: 1) Restart the till, 2) Check that the till has a working network connection, 3) Check that all of the till's hardware peripherals (receipt printer, etc.) are turned on, 4) Check that the receipt roll is inserted correctly.To get a detailed overview of tills and their status in a separate window, click the Show tills link. Details in the separate window include:
-
Last: Date on which store controller last communicated with the till in question
-
Telegram: Time of last communication between store controller and the till in question
-
PLUs: Number of price updates sent to the till
In the separate window, you can right-click the line that represents a till to get a menu of configuration and monitoring options for the till in question.
-
-
Lines widget: Only relevant if your organization's 52ViKING solution monitors communication lines to and from other devices that tills.
-
Daily revenue widget: Displays revenue, in real time, from tills that are connected to the 52ViKING store controller.
With the mask PA02 you can configure comparison between current revenue and historical revenue from the last week or the last year. For more information about masks, see Functions menu: Query and maintain selected server in the following.
-
Weekly revenue widget: Displays turnover from the last seven days as a bar chart or a graph.
To view the exact numbers, place your pointer over the bars or the data points in the graph.
-
Customers per hour widget: Displays the number of customers per hour based on the number of receipts with actual sales.
You can configure the widget to show Revenue per hour instead, in which case the widget's title changes. So if you remember seeing a Revenue per hour widget, and you want to add it to your dashboard, it's actually the Customers per hour widget that you must add.
-
Server log widget: Displays relevant log messages from the selected 52ViKING server. Click a log entry to open the full log.
-
Seller ranking widget: Displays sales numbers, in real time, from each seller in the store.
It's not a good idea to use this widget for 52ViKING enterprise controllers because it may slow down the dashboard significantly. You can disable it for enterprise controllers by adding the following line to EC.par:
guiovb pinstatistics=0 -
Components widget: Displays status of 52ViKING server components, for example the U component that handles article changes, the u component that handles scheduled changes, or the Z component that handles post processing.
To get a detailed overview of components and their status in a separate window, click the Show components link.
In the separate window, you can right-click the line that represents a component to stop/start the component's process or view its logs
-
Externals widget:
-
Stores widget: Only relevant for 52ViKING enterprise controllers. Displays the number of stores that are online (ok), offline, and stores that are waiting for the nightly batch processing.
To get a detailed overview of stores and their status in a separate window, click the Show stores link
-
Tasks widget: Only relevant if your organization's 52ViKING solution is set up to monitor specific system tasks.
-
Customer counter widget: Only relevant if your organization's 52ViKING solution has an integration to shop door entry sensors.
In 52ViKING Client, the Functions menu contains tools for querying and maintaining the selected server.
Each tool is called a mask, and available masks vary from server to server. Also, the masks reflect the selected server's language, so if your organization operates in a multi-language environment, the masks may be in another language than your 52ViKING Client.
If you don't see the Functions menu (which isn't a menu, but a window in 52ViKING Client), select Window > Show views > Others in the menu, expand ViKING, and then select Functions menu.
To use a mask in the Functions menu, double-click the required mask.
When you work with masks in 52ViKING Client, and you want to select something in a dropdown list, you select the required object by double-clicking it.
-
Terminal monitoring (CM): View all operator actions in connection with transactions on a selected till.
-
Real-time monitoring (CM01): View transactions in real time.
-
Operations analysis (CM02): View transactions from a particular session (day), with the option of limiting results to a particular receipt number range.
-
-
Help programs (HE): Useful day-to-day management features.
-
Release operator/terminal (HE08): Operators can get blocked upon too many incorrect login attempts. With this mask you can release a specific operator on a specific till.
-
-
Print from spool (PR)
-
Print from spool (PR00): Get all lists from the selected server from a selected session (day), and either display them on the screen or print them.
-
-
Queries (SP):
-
Single article, turnover history (SP011): Select required article, and view turnover quantity, amount, etc. for each session (day).
In most organizations, the dropdown list of articles is very long, but you can type (parts of) the article number or article name in the dropdown list to filter the list and quickly find the article that you want.
-
-
Maintenance B (VB):
-
Operators (VB08): Manage shop assistants.
-
When you select certain types of masks in the Functions menu window (1), for example Maintenance B (VB) > Operators (VB08), you may see a Functions menu in the 52ViKING Client menu bar (2).
In those cases, the Functions menu in the 52ViKING Client menu bar provides options that are specific to the selected mask.
For some masks, the content of the Functions menu in the 52ViKING Client menu bar may even change depending on which of the mask's fields you've selected.
Till Designer is one of several tool for designing till layouts for your 52ViKING solution.
To access Till Designer, select Window > Perspectives > Show Till Designer perspective in the 52ViKING Client menu and provide the required user name and password.
If your organization operates in the Quick Service Restaurants (QSR) business, you may use kitchen displays to monitor the status of waiting orders in kitchens. If your organization has defined a kitchen display as part of your 52ViKING solution, you can access it through 52ViKING Client.
To access a kitchen display, select Window > Perspectives > Show KDS perspective in the 52ViKING Client menu.
To access the old way of managing 52ViKING servers through writing commands on a blue screen, select Window > Terminal > ViKING terminal in the 52ViKING Client menu and provide the required user name and password.
Related: 52ViKING Client keyboard shortcuts
© 2024 Fiftytwo A/S • Disclaimer
Last update: 20 November, 2024 15:06:03 CET
Share this page with your colleagues: